Ordinals
beta
Sat 792036192425690
decimal
158407.1192425690
degree
0°158407′1159″1192425690‴
percentile
37.71600920461572%
name
ifwixptqucl
cycle
0
epoch
0
period
78
block
158407
offset
1192425690
timestamp
2011-12-21 04:52:38 UTC
rarity
common
prev
next